Wrestling (album)

Wrestling is the debut studio album by the American indie rock band, The Mountain Goats. It was released in 1995 on Shrimper Records. The album consists primarily of lo-fi recordings made by John Darnielle, the band's founder and frontman, on a boombox. As was typical of early Mountain Goats releases, the songs feature Darnielle's signature songwriting style, characterized by introspective and often melancholic lyrics delivered with raw emotion. Many of the songs explore themes of isolation, alienation, and personal struggle. The album’s title is a thematic reference, less about the sport of wrestling itself, and more about the broader idea of grappling with life's challenges and internal conflicts. The album is considered by many fans to be a cornerstone of The Mountain Goats’ early discography and exemplifies the lo-fi aesthetic that defined their sound in the 1990s.
